Welcome aboard, contractors! While you're on site at the Fernbrook annexe, please note the evacuation-chair store sits just off Stairwell C, ground floor. Don't stack materials in front of it — ever. If you need to open it for the weekly inspection, check in with the facilities desk first. To unlock the store cupboard, enter the code below on the keypad.

door code, tajof-kageg: bdg-QVDCE-3

Runbook: migrating off the Quillpond in-house job queue. Before approving the cutover PR, verify that the Larkmere worker pool drains all pending jobs from the legacy table and that the new broker's retry semantics match our at-least-once contract. Double-check the idempotency keys on the payment reconciliation jobs, since those were historically deduplicated by the old queue's unique index. Once the drain completes and the dashboard shows zero residual jobs, record the token emitted by the cutover script.

pipeline stamp: htk4_66df

MINUTES — Management Meeting, Orvane Appliances

Present: heads of department.

1. Warranty spend on the Tilby range is 11% over budget. Cause: compressor fitting failures.
2. Supplier audit scheduled; reserve topped up.
3. Claims process moving to weekly reporting.
4. Actions assigned to Quality and Finance; review in four weeks.

The confidential planning context appears immediately below.

management briefing: Headcount on the Belix team goes from 60 to 93 by the end of November. Gross margin on Belix came in at 23 percent against a plan of 47 percent.

### Autocomplete index latency

Quickfind suggestions on Marlowe search are taking 800ms+ at peak. Root cause: the prefix index isn't being warmed after the nightly rebuild. Mitigation shipped: warm-up pass added to the rebuild job. Full fix (incremental index) targeted for next sprint. Latency graphs in the sync deck reference the index build token below.

session token of hagug-bagag = htk21_27b5a7c274cb3ae33d180

Handover: GC pauses in the Pairwell matching service. Tuned heap regions last sprint; p99 pauses dropped from 800ms to 120ms. Remaining spikes correlate with the Friday index rebuild. Dashboards and tuning notes are in the locked ops folder. To unlock that folder for the release, use the passphrase below.

recovery phrase for fajeg-kawep: druix-gorius-briax-ulaeth-fraox-lammir-pelox-jormir-pelwyn-julir